Key Responsibilities:
Financial Controllership:
- Lead financial accounting, reporting, audits, and tax operations across all entities.
- Ensure regulatory compliance, consolidation, and governance across group structures.
- Strengthen internal controls and risk management frameworks.
Core Finance & Strategy:
- Define and execute long-term financial strategy in alignment with hyper-growth plans.
- Own corporate finance, P&L, budgeting, forecasting, and cost optimization.
- Drive fundraising (equity & debt), investor relations, and capital allocation.
- Lead M&A, due diligence, valuations, and preparation of investment materials for PE/strategic partners.
Management Reporting & Insights:
- Deliver sharp MIS, dashboards, BI tools, and data-driven insights.
- Partner cross-functionally with CXOs to track KPIs, profitability, and ROI.
- Build a culture of data-led, financially disciplined decision-making.
Business Projects & Transformation:
- Lead financial due diligence and investor engagement processes.
- Oversee Information & Investment Memorandums, valuation exercises, and strategic analyses.
- Champion cost-saving, revenue assurance, and process streamlining projects.
- Drive ERP, Data Warehouse, and BI tool implementation for advanced analytics.
Taxation, Compliance & Treasury:
- Oversee direct & indirect taxation across a complex group structure.
- Ensure compliance with statutory, regulatory, and governance frameworks.
- Manage treasury operations, cash flows, and banking relationships.
Leadership & Stakeholder Management:
- Collaborate with founders, board members, and investors as a trusted financial advisor.
- Present board reports, investor decks, and business reviews with clarity and impact.
- Build, mentor, and scale a world-class finance team.
- Enable cross-functional alignment and financial discipline across the organization.
Desired Candidate Profile:
- Chartered Accountant (CA) (Tier 1 preferred).
- 8+ years of progressive finance leadership in consumer-tech, D2C, healthcare, or start-up ecosystems.
- Proven success in fundraising, investor relations, and strategic finance.
- Deep expertise in financial reporting, compliance, taxation, and ERP/BI implementation.
- Strong leadership presence with exceptional stakeholder management and analytical skills.
